Princeton Wins Mat Title; Beling Misses Nationals
PHILADELPHIA--Princeton's Steve Grubman raised his season record to 26-0 by capturing the 142-lb. title here Saturday as the Tigers clinched the team championship at this weekend's EIWA wrestling tournament.
Princeton became the first Ivy League school in 20 years to win the team trophy, by outdistancing a 16-team field that included nationally-ranked squads from Syracuse and Lehigh.
Perfection
Led by Grubman and heavyweight John Sefter, who also ran his record to a perfect 26-0 as he swept the unlimited division, the Tigers ended Lehigh's three-year reign as Eastern champions.
Sefter pinned all four of his opponents and carried off the trophy cup for the least mat time during the tournament.
Craig Beling, the only Harvard grappler to reach the semi-finals, placed sixth in the heavyweight class after losing in both the semis and the wrestlebacks.
